Pokemon Legends: Z-A‘s Mega Dimension DLC officially confirms and reveals Mega Zeraora, showing its new design in today’s trailer. With a focus on Mega Evolution as a gimmick, Pokemon Legends: Z-A secured its place among the favorite games for many fans. The game has its fair share of critics, but there is a lot of hype surrounding the Mega Dimension DLC coming December 10, 2025, with several new Mega Evolutions confirmed so far.

The DLC will take place in a “new” setting in the form of Hyperspace Lumiose, which players will be able to access via a baking mini-game featuring Hoopa and the new character, Ansha. Hyperspace Lumiose will have wild Pokemon over level 100 in Pokemon Legends: Z-A for the first time in the series, and it will even allow fans to surpass the historic limit with power-ups. The previously revealed new Mega Evolutions will be on a list of 19 total if the leaks are true, but considering that all new Megas revealed so far were part of the original leak, including Mega Zeraora, it’s basically confirmed to be the case.

Mega Zeraora in Pokemon Legends: Z-A‘s DLC will have more black fur as opposed to its original mostly yellow color, kind of resembling Luxray. Its type will be Electric, like the original, and it’s likely to be a mixed attacker.

In fact, the stats for Mega Zeraora in Pokemon Legends: Z-A leaked a couple of weeks ago, showing that it will have big increases to its attacking stats. These are as follows:

  • HP – 88 (88 in base form)
  • Attack – 157 (112 in base form)
  • Defense – 75 (75 in base form)
  • Sp. Attack – 147 (102 in base form)
  • Sp. Defense – 80 (80 in base form)
  • Speed – 153 (143 in base form)

This means Mega Zeraora is getting +45 Attack, +45 Sp. Attack, and +10 Speed, based on the leaks. Stats for the confirmed DLC Mega Evolutions so far have not been revealed yet.

Mega Zeraora indirectly confirms Mega Darkrai and Mega Heatran in Pokemon Legends: Z-A, as the three were leaked together thanks to their respective Mega Stones being found in the game’s files on release. Since Mega Zeraora, Darkrai, and Heatran were also on the list of leaked Megas for the DLC, and considering that Mega Chimecho and Mega Baxcalibur were too, the list is essentially confirmed, too. This includes:

  • Mega Raichu X
  • Mega Raichu Y
  • Mega Chimecho (Psychic/Steel)
  • Mega Absol Y
  • Mega Staraptor
  • Mega Garchomp Y
  • Mega Lucario Y
  • Mega Heatran
  • Mega Darkrai
  • Mega Golurk
  • Mega Meowstic
  • Mega Crabominable
  • Mega Golisopod
  • Mega Magearna
  • Mega Zeraora (Electric)
  • Mega Scovillain
  • Mega Glimmora
  • Mega Tatsugiri
  • Mega Baxcalibur (Dragon/Ice)

There is another trailer confirmed for Pokemon Legends: Z-A‘s Mega Dimension DLC before launch, after which, the expansion will be released on December 10. Considering the return of Korrina and the fact that she has a Lucario, which is allegedly getting a second Mega Evolution, it seems plausible that Mega Lucario Y will be shown in the next trailer.
